Ordinals
beta
Address 3QBzfc4kFekDnt5Lpdh69dNbtDfop1fW9q
sat balance
2718
runes balances
outputs
d68dde451b58502b7d85841a9672ff886da51c5f0f42a5fe1b92f9a130d05c1f:2
aa0758c4931b8129752fcdae7a2a002dc26817615860f015b3fe0dbeb0ba35f7:2